/g,'>');if (tp.indexOf('"') > -1) str = str.replace(/"/g,'"');if (tp.indexOf('\'') > -1) str = str.replace(/'/g,''');return str;};ZN.attr = function(cf,prev){var obj = [];for (var k in cf) {var ck = cf[k].toString().replace(/"/g,'"');obj.push((prev?(prev+'-'):'')+k+'="'+ck+'"');}return obj.join(' ');};ZN.m = function(mdu){var args = [];for (var i=1; i -1 ? '&' : '?') + param;param = '';} else if (V.type === 'POST' && V.contentType == "application/json") {param = JSON.stringify(V.data);}xhr.open(V.type, url, V.async);xhr.onreadystatechange = function() {if (xhr.readyState == 4) {if (xhr.status >= 200 && xhr.status < 300 || xhr.status == 304) {var res = xhr.responseText;if (V.dataType == 'json') {res = JSON.parse(res);}if (typeof V.success === 'function') {V.success(res,xhr.status,xhr);}} else {if (typeof V.fail === 'function') {V.fail('failed',xhr.status,xhr);}}}};xhr.setRequestHeader('content-type',V.contentType);xhr.send(param);if (xhr.timeout) {xhr.timeout = V.timeout;} else {setTimeout(function() {xhr.abort();}, V.timeout*1000);}};ZN.mcb = function(o){if (o.css) {ZN.css(o.css);}if (o.tmpl) {for (var k in o.tmpl) {ZN.el($('body')[0],'script',{"id":k,"type":"text/x-zv-tmpl","innerHTML":o.tmpl[k]});}}if (typeof ZN["m_"+o.mdu] === 'function') {ZN["m_"+o.mdu].apply(ZN,ZN.c('module',o.mdu));}};ZN.tmpl = function(id,d){var fn,fs,fv = $(id).v();fs = fv ? "var __='';with(obj){__+='"+fv.replace(/[\r\t\n]/g,"").split("<%").join("\t").replace(/((^|%>)[^\t]*)'/g,"$1\r").replace(/\t=(.*?)%>/g,"'+$1+'").split("\t").join("';").split("%>").join("__+='").split("\r").join("\\'")+"';}return __;" : '';fn = new Function("obj", fs);return fn(d);};ZN.ping = {init: function(opt){if (!opt) {opt = {};}opt.tp = 'pv';opt.pbver = opt.pbver || '1.0.0';opt.url = window.location.href;opt.sr = window.screen.width+'x'+window.screen.height;opt.sp = document.body.clientWidth+'x'+document.body.clientHeight;if (!ZN._c['ping']) {ZN._c['ping'] = opt;} else {for (var ok in opt) {ZN._c['ping'][ok] = opt[ok];}}},set: function(k,v){if (!ZN._c['ping']) {ZN._c['ping'] = {};}ZN._c['ping']['i_'+k] = v;},at: function(f){if (!f || !ZN._c['ping']['_at']) {ZN._c['ping']['_at'] = {"i":ZN.t(),"p":"i"};return;}var ti = ZN.t(), at = ZN._c['ping']['_at'];at['_'+f] = ti;if (!at['s']) {at['s'] = {};}at['s'][f] = at[at['p']] ? (ti - at[at['p']]) : 0;at['p'] = '_'+f;ZN._c['ping']['_at'] = at;},send: function(opt){var _P = ZN._c['ping'], varr = {"prd":1,"tp":1,"act":1,"p":1,"ti":1,"e":1,"url":1,"ver":1,"cnl":1,"ru":1,"lng":1,"lat":1,"uid":1,"mid":1,"url":1,"ip":1,"env":1,"ph":1,"err":1,"cost":1,"href":1,"sr":1,"sp":1}, ckarr = {"_cnl":"cnl"};if (!_P.dm || !_P.prd || !opt || !opt.e) {return;}var url = 'https://'+_P.dm+'/pb.gif?log='+_P.pbver;opt.ti = ZN.t();for (var k in _P) {if (varr[k] || k.indexOf("i_") === 0) {opt[k] = opt[k] || _P[k];}}for (var k in ckarr) {var ck = ZN.gck(k);if (ck) {opt[ckarr[k]||k] = ck;}}if (opt.tp == 'pv' && _P._at) {opt.cost = opt.ti - _P._at.i;opt.t = {};for (var k in _P._at.s||{}) {opt.t[k] = _P._at.s[k];}}ZN._c['ping']['_at'] = {};for (var k in opt) {if (!varr[k] && /^[a-z]{1,2}$/.test(k) && typeof opt[k] === 'object') {for (var gk in opt[k]) {url += '&'+k+'_'+gk+'='+ZN.eu(opt[k][gk]);}continue;}var sk = varr[k] || k.indexOf('_') > -1 ? k : ('v_'+k);url += '&'+sk+'='+ZN.eu(opt[k]);}(new Image()).src = url;}};})();首页AIGC资讯AIGC产品AIGC百科领域 · 产业AI智能体关于我们当前位置:首页|资讯|ChatGPT|OpenAI开发ChatGPT插件-示例插件作者:阿杰的人生路发布时间:2023-05-17ChatGPTOpenAI示例插件 为了开始构建,OpenAI提供了一组涵盖不同身份验证模式和用例的简单插件。从OpenAI简单的无需身份验证的待办事项列表插件到更强大的检索插件,这些示例让OpenAI得以一窥OpenAI希望...【查看原文】推荐体验相关资讯开发ChatGPT插件-认证插件提供多种身份验证模式以适应各种用例。要为您的插件指定身份验证模式,请使用清单文件。OpenAI的插件域政策概述了OpenAI解决域安全问题的策略。有关可用身份验证选项的示例,请参阅示例部分,其中展ChatGPTOpenAI阿杰的人生路 2023-05-17开发ChatGPT插件-入门创建一个插件需要3个步骤: 构建一个API 使用OpenAPI的yaml或JSON格式对API进行文档化 创建一个JSON清单文件,用于定义插件的相关元数据 接下来的内容将重点介绍通过定义OpenAPChatGPT阿杰的人生路 2023-05-17基于chatGPT插件开发人工智能(Artificial Intelligence,AI)是指通过计算机模拟人类智能的一种技术。AI技术的发展涉及到多个学科领域,包括计算机科学、数学、统计学、心理学、哲学等。目前AI技术最火爆的莫过于chatGPT4.0,它不但在智能方面有很大提升,而且开放了插件开发,今天和大家分享这方面的知识。北京木奇移动移动技术有限公司,专业的软件外包开发公司,欢迎交流合作。基于ChatGPT做接口开发,可以通过以下步骤进行:创建一个Web应用程序:可以使用Python的Web框架,例如Flask、DjangChatGPT人工智能bili_40945929753 2023-03-30ChatGPT插件开发教程(二):开发一个掘金的Chatgpt插件上一篇文章《ChatGPT插件开发教程(一):创建一个Hello world插件》简单介绍了如何创建一个简单的插件,在本篇文章中,我们将通过实战演示如何创建一个可以搜索掘金文章的ChatGChatGPT努力的Jerry 2023-05-28Zerobot-plugin统一插件安装教程-chatgpt示例鉴于有许多有趣的插件留存在zerobot-plugin-playground,但是很多人不会安装,我这里给出一个简易的通用教程,方便大家安装使用。 基础要求:目前使用的是zerobot-plugin源码运行机器人,编译版没法安装插件哦!ps:需要搭建部署机器人的可以去我视频看教程https://www.bilibili.com/video/BV1mg411t71u/首先我们打开插件的GitHub仓库,地址为https://github.com/FloatTech/ZeroBot-Plugin-PlaygrChatGPTGitHub神楽一蓮 2023-04-05近期资讯手摸手带你封装Vue组件库(7)组件库打包最近有很多小伙伴让我赶紧出打包教程,那就我们先打包,久等了👋 Rollup 打包 Rollup 是一个 JavaScript 模块打包器,可以将多个模块打包成一个或多个文件。它支持多种模块化标准,如outsider_友人A 2024-12-26在前端开发中实现平滑滚动动画的技术在前端开发中实现平滑滚动动画的技术 在现代Web开发中,用户体验是我们关注的核心之一。页面滚动是最基本的交互行为之一,而平滑滚动(smooth scrolling)则为用户提供了更为流畅的视觉效果。在婷婷婷婷 2024-12-26掌握这项技能,让你的小程序瞬间爆火——海报生成功能全解析引言 最近做了一个关于海报分享的功能,没有用相关的海报插件实现,我将详细用代码展示如何实现这一功能。 如果你们的海报也是前端实现的,希望能帮助到你~ 注意事项 绘画时要注意不同手机展示的效果情况,建议90年代前端人 2024-12-26用position: sticky实现一个通讯录的功能在项目中,常常会碰上这么个效果,就是当页面滚动时要使某个元素(如导航栏、侧边栏、表态之类的)滚动到指定的位置不再滚动。要想实现这个效果,就得用到sticky粘性定位。一江东流水 2024-12-26【vue3进阶】页面引导库使用Driver.js是一个轻量级的JavaScript库,主要用于创建交互式的页面引导功能。 它可以帮助开发者在网页上突出显示特定元素,并提供文本说明,从而引导用户逐步了解页面的功能和操作Ares_前端 2024-12-26深入解析 Vue.js 项目中的 Axios 请求与响应拦截器深入解析 Vue.js 项目中的 Axios 请求与响应拦截器 在现代前端开发中,Axios 是一个非常常用的库,用于处理 HTTP 请求。结合 Vue.js 框架,我们可以通过 Axios 与后端婷婷婷婷 2024-12-26从0到1,手把手带你用 vue 实现最简单的树状控件从0到1,手把手带你用 vue 实现最简单的树状控件 很多初学者可能觉得实现一个树结构的控件很难, 觉得树状结构很复杂,不好处理 实际上树状控件只需要你对递归、数组有基本的掌握,就可以很轻松的实现出来码头的薯条 2024-12-26写人人都看得懂的筛选条件表达式什么是筛选条件表达式? 为什么要人人看得懂?(用户能理解 ) 我们的产品需要数据的流转; 数据流转中对数据的二次加工就需要用到筛选条件表达式; 面向所有用户。 所以产品的一环 就是让用户可以在需要的时NickJiangDev 2024-12-26引入长思维链!微信基于阿里千问大模型搞出个翻译版o1最近,类 o1 模型的出现,验证了长思维链 (CoT) 在数学和编码等推理任务中的有效性。在长思考(long thought)的帮助下,LLM 倾向于探索、反思和自我改进推理过程,以获得更准确的答案。机器之心 2024-12-26NestJS 基础入门:从搭建到核心概念NestJS 是一个用于构建高效、可扩展的 Node.js 服务器端应用程序的框架。它完美地结合了 OOP(面向对象编程)、FP(函数式编程)和 FRP(函数响应式编程)的元素。本文将带你从零开始了技术出海录 2024-12-26推荐体验AIGC重要产品AI对话:类ChatGPT产品体验ChatGPT:AI对话产品的里程碑文心一言:百度出品的AI对话机器人Claude:ChatGPT最强竞品,能力介于GPT3.5与GPT4之间通义千问:阿里巴巴研发的AI大模型好用的AI绘画工具Stable Diffusion:广受欢迎的开源AI绘画软件Midjourney:效果逼真的AI绘画工具DALL·E:OpenAI出品的作图利器火热的AIGC产品AutoGPT:通用人工智能雏形?New Bing:微软推出的结合了ChatGPT能力的搜索引擎Bard:谷歌对标ChatGPT的AI对话产品AIGC近期要闻大公司发布的大模型产品都有哪些?大公司发布的大模型产品都有哪些?国产大模型都有哪些?生成式AIAIGC相关的开源技术政府对AIGC的扶持政策AIGC领域投融资汇总投资人对AIGC赛道的看法政府对AIGC的扶持政策各国对待ChatGPT的监管态度AIGC对就业的影响:我们会失业吗?AIGC产品带来的侵权等问题该怎么处理?AIGC对就业的影响:我们会失业吗?对AIGC技术的反思和思考AIGC产业影响AIGC对内容创作的影响有哪些好用的AI创作工具?AI写作工具在营销文案撰写中的应用AI会写小说吗,会抢走作家的饭碗吗?AIGC对绘画设计领域的影响常用的AI绘画工具有哪些?AI绘画对设计师的职业影响怎么通过Stable Diffusion等AI绘画工具赚钱?AIGC对各行各业的影响AI芯片、人工智能硬件的发展AI智能机器人如何与搜索引擎结合AIGC带来的新职业:提示工程师关于我们联系方式合作方式SaaS服务友情链接提交内容意见反馈隐私政策服务条款Copyright © 2025 aigcdaily.cn 北京智识时代科技有限公司 版权所有 京ICP备2023006237号-1
示例插件 为了开始构建,OpenAI提供了一组涵盖不同身份验证模式和用例的简单插件。从OpenAI简单的无需身份验证的待办事项列表插件到更强大的检索插件,这些示例让OpenAI得以一窥OpenAI希望...【查看原文】
插件提供多种身份验证模式以适应各种用例。要为您的插件指定身份验证模式,请使用清单文件。OpenAI的插件域政策概述了OpenAI解决域安全问题的策略。有关可用身份验证选项的示例,请参阅示例部分,其中展
ChatGPTOpenAI
阿杰的人生路 2023-05-17
创建一个插件需要3个步骤: 构建一个API 使用OpenAPI的yaml或JSON格式对API进行文档化 创建一个JSON清单文件,用于定义插件的相关元数据 接下来的内容将重点介绍通过定义OpenAP
ChatGPT
人工智能(Artificial Intelligence,AI)是指通过计算机模拟人类智能的一种技术。AI技术的发展涉及到多个学科领域,包括计算机科学、数学、统计学、心理学、哲学等。目前AI技术最火爆的莫过于chatGPT4.0,它不但在智能方面有很大提升,而且开放了插件开发,今天和大家分享这方面的知识。北京木奇移动移动技术有限公司,专业的软件外包开发公司,欢迎交流合作。基于ChatGPT做接口开发,可以通过以下步骤进行:创建一个Web应用程序:可以使用Python的Web框架,例如Flask、Djang
ChatGPT人工智能
bili_40945929753 2023-03-30
上一篇文章《ChatGPT插件开发教程(一):创建一个Hello world插件》简单介绍了如何创建一个简单的插件,在本篇文章中,我们将通过实战演示如何创建一个可以搜索掘金文章的ChatG
努力的Jerry 2023-05-28
鉴于有许多有趣的插件留存在zerobot-plugin-playground,但是很多人不会安装,我这里给出一个简易的通用教程,方便大家安装使用。 基础要求:目前使用的是zerobot-plugin源码运行机器人,编译版没法安装插件哦!ps:需要搭建部署机器人的可以去我视频看教程https://www.bilibili.com/video/BV1mg411t71u/首先我们打开插件的GitHub仓库,地址为https://github.com/FloatTech/ZeroBot-Plugin-Playgr
ChatGPTGitHub
神楽一蓮 2023-04-05
最近有很多小伙伴让我赶紧出打包教程,那就我们先打包,久等了👋 Rollup 打包 Rollup 是一个 JavaScript 模块打包器,可以将多个模块打包成一个或多个文件。它支持多种模块化标准,如
outsider_友人A 2024-12-26
在前端开发中实现平滑滚动动画的技术 在现代Web开发中,用户体验是我们关注的核心之一。页面滚动是最基本的交互行为之一,而平滑滚动(smooth scrolling)则为用户提供了更为流畅的视觉效果。在
婷婷婷婷 2024-12-26
引言 最近做了一个关于海报分享的功能,没有用相关的海报插件实现,我将详细用代码展示如何实现这一功能。 如果你们的海报也是前端实现的,希望能帮助到你~ 注意事项 绘画时要注意不同手机展示的效果情况,建议
90年代前端人 2024-12-26
在项目中,常常会碰上这么个效果,就是当页面滚动时要使某个元素(如导航栏、侧边栏、表态之类的)滚动到指定的位置不再滚动。要想实现这个效果,就得用到sticky粘性定位。
一江东流水 2024-12-26
Driver.js是一个轻量级的JavaScript库,主要用于创建交互式的页面引导功能。 它可以帮助开发者在网页上突出显示特定元素,并提供文本说明,从而引导用户逐步了解页面的功能和操作
Ares_前端 2024-12-26
深入解析 Vue.js 项目中的 Axios 请求与响应拦截器 在现代前端开发中,Axios 是一个非常常用的库,用于处理 HTTP 请求。结合 Vue.js 框架,我们可以通过 Axios 与后端
从0到1,手把手带你用 vue 实现最简单的树状控件 很多初学者可能觉得实现一个树结构的控件很难, 觉得树状结构很复杂,不好处理 实际上树状控件只需要你对递归、数组有基本的掌握,就可以很轻松的实现出来
码头的薯条 2024-12-26
什么是筛选条件表达式? 为什么要人人看得懂?(用户能理解 ) 我们的产品需要数据的流转; 数据流转中对数据的二次加工就需要用到筛选条件表达式; 面向所有用户。 所以产品的一环 就是让用户可以在需要的时
NickJiangDev 2024-12-26
最近,类 o1 模型的出现,验证了长思维链 (CoT) 在数学和编码等推理任务中的有效性。在长思考(long thought)的帮助下,LLM 倾向于探索、反思和自我改进推理过程,以获得更准确的答案。
机器之心 2024-12-26
NestJS 是一个用于构建高效、可扩展的 Node.js 服务器端应用程序的框架。它完美地结合了 OOP(面向对象编程)、FP(函数式编程)和 FRP(函数响应式编程)的元素。本文将带你从零开始了
技术出海录 2024-12-26
Copyright © 2025 aigcdaily.cn 北京智识时代科技有限公司 版权所有 京ICP备2023006237号-1